With their shaggy hair, scruffy beards and that authentic 1970s sound, it’s hard to believe they didn’t accidentally walk out of a time machine. how to rotate a shape in pptWebNov 19, 2024 · Rocks explode when heated. Porous, layered, and multi-mineral rocks like shales, slates, mudstones, schists, and limestones are prone to explosion because of different mineral compositions and water trapped in the pores.
